虚拟机Win7运行外部软件指南

虚拟机win7启动外部软件

时间:2025-02-12 11:20


虚拟机Win7启动外部软件的深度解析与实践指南 在信息技术日新月异的今天,虚拟化技术以其高效、灵活的特性,在软件开发、测试、部署以及旧系统迁移等多个领域展现出了不可替代的优势

    特别是在需要运行旧版操作系统或特定软件的场景下,虚拟机(Virtual Machine, VM)成为了解决问题的首选方案

    本文将深入探讨如何在虚拟机中安装Windows 7操作系统,并顺利启动外部软件,以期为技术爱好者、开发人员及IT管理员提供一份详尽的实践指南

     一、虚拟机技术概览 虚拟机技术允许用户在一台物理计算机上模拟出多台逻辑计算机,每台虚拟机都可以运行自己的操作系统和应用程序,彼此之间相互隔离,互不干扰

    这一技术不仅提高了硬件资源的利用率,还为软件开发、测试环境搭建、操作系统学习等提供了极大的便利

    常见的虚拟机软件包括VMware Workstation、VirtualBox、Hyper-V等,它们各自拥有独特的特性和适用场景

     二、为何选择Windows 7作为虚拟机操作系统 尽管Windows 7已经退出了主流支持阶段,但仍有大量旧软件、特定行业应用或个人习惯依赖于这一系统

    对于需要运行这些软件的用户而言,通过虚拟机在现代操作系统上运行Windows 7成为了一个理想的解决方案

    这样做既能保持系统的安全性与稳定性,又能兼顾兼容性与工作效率

     三、虚拟机安装Windows 7步骤详解 1. 准备工作 - 下载ISO镜像:从微软官方网站或其他合法渠道获取Windows 7的ISO安装镜像文件

     - 安装虚拟机软件:根据个人偏好和系统兼容性选择合适的虚拟机软件并安装

     - 配置虚拟机:在虚拟机软件中创建一个新的虚拟机实例,配置CPU核心数、内存大小、硬盘空间等参数

    注意,虽然Windows 7对硬件要求不高,但为了获得更好的性能体验,建议根据实际情况合理分配资源

     2. 安装Windows 7 - 挂载ISO镜像:将下载的Windows 7 ISO镜像文件挂载到虚拟机的光驱中

     - 启动虚拟机:启动创建的虚拟机实例,进入Windows7安装界面

     - 执行安装流程:按照屏幕提示完成Windows 7的安装过程,包括选择安装版本、接受许可协议、分区选择、设置管理员密码等步骤

     3. 安装虚拟机工具 安装完成后,别忘了安装虚拟机提供的增强功能包或工具(如VMware Tools、VirtualBox Guest Additions)

    这些工具能够显著提升虚拟机与宿主机之间的交互性能,如鼠标指针无缝切换、共享文件夹、全屏模式等

     四、在虚拟机Win7中启动外部软件 1. 软件兼容性检查 在尝试在虚拟机Win7中运行外部软件之前,首先确认该软件是否与Windows 7兼容

    某些软件可能因版本过旧或依赖特定硬件特性而无法在虚拟机环境中正常运行

    查阅软件文档或官方网站的支持信息,可以帮助你做出判断

     2. 安装与配置软件 - 下载安装包:获取软件的安装包文件,可以是可执行文件(.exe)、安装包(.msi)或其他格式

     - 执行安装:在虚拟机Win7中双击安装包文件,按照提示完成软件的安装过程

     - 配置软件:根据软件需求进行必要的配置,如设置网络连接、文件路径、用户权限等

     3. 解决可能遇到的问题 - 驱动程序问题:某些软件可能依赖于特定的硬件驱动程序

    在虚拟机中,这些驱动程序可能需要通过虚拟机工具或手动安装相应的虚拟机版本

     - 权限问题:确保虚拟机Win7中的用户账户拥有足够的权限来运行该软件

    必要时,以管理员身份运行软件安装程序或执行文件

     - 兼容模式:如果软件在安装或运行时遇到问题,可以尝试在Windows 7的兼容模式下运行,模拟旧版Windows环境

     4. 性能优化建议 - 资源分配:根据软件对CPU、内存、图形处理能力的需求,适时调整虚拟机的资源配置,以达到最佳运行效果

     - 关闭不必要的后台程序:减少虚拟机Win7中的后台程序和服务,以释放更多资源给目标软件

     - 使用快照功能:虚拟机软件通常提供快照功能,允许用户创建系统状态的快照

    在尝试安装或运行不确定的软件前,先创建一个快照,以便在出现问题时快速恢复到之前的状态

     五、安全性考量 在虚拟机中运行旧版操作系统和外部软件时,安全性是一个不容忽视的问题

    Windows 7已不再接收官方安全更新,这意味着它可能更容易受到新出现的威胁

    因此,建议采取以下措施增强安全性: - 隔离网络环境:为虚拟机配置独立的网络适配器,并将其连接到隔离的网络环境中,以减少与外部网络的直接交互

     - 定期更新:虽然Windows 7不再接收官方更新,但可以利用第三方安全软件提供的补丁管理功能,尽可能保持系统的安全性

     - 使用防火墙:启用并合理配置虚拟机中的防火墙,限制不必要的网络访问

     - 谨慎处理敏感数据:避免在虚拟机中处理敏感信息,尤其是当虚拟机与外部网络连接时

     六、结语 通过虚拟机技术,在现代操作系统上运行Windows 7及其上的外部软件,不仅解决了兼容性问题,还实现了资源的有效利用和系统的灵活管理

    本文详细介绍了虚拟机安装Windows 7的步骤、软件安装与配置、问题解决策略以及安全性考量,旨在为读者提供一份全面而实用的指南

    随着技术的不断进步,虚拟化技术将在更多领域发挥其独特价值,助力数字化转型与创新